Model Number: PLEB30T8CCB Brand: Frigidaire Age: 1 - 5 years
I have a Frigidaire convetion wall oven, PLEB30T8CCB, that will not heat properly.
At first I noticed it was too cool. After reading the manual I reset the temp up 25 degrees. That seemed to bring the oven up to the correct temperature, but when you try and reset the temp higher via the control panel the temperature will not change on the panel and changes very slowly in the oven, but will not reach to correct temperature. We have had power surges, though none lately. It appears to be a wear problem. We use the upper oven often. The lower oven seems to be working fine.
